Stock Performance Overview


Examining recent returns provides insight into how the market has responded to the company’s developments. Over the past day, the stock price remained unchanged, reflecting a period of consolidation. Weekly returns show a gain of 3.33%, while monthly performance registers a 1.64% increase.


More extended timeframes reveal a stronger upward trend, with three-month returns nearing 10%, six-month gains at approximately 13.8%, and year-to-date appreciation close to 17%. The one-year return of 17.8% further underscores a positive market reception over the longer term.
